Hello All
I have setup Active Directory integration with Service-Now instance. On the Service Now instance when I test the connection it shows as "Connected successfully". And when I "browse" and filter with the Distinguished Name it shows the objects. However I am unable to access the Service Now instance login page using my domain credentials. Whenever I try to access the login page it asks for credentials. When I enter my domain credentials it states that username or password is invalid. SSO is also not working. Ideally we should be able to login to the Service Now console via SSO using the same domain credentials.
So both SSO and even manually providing the domain credentials is failing?
Can someone say if I am missing something?

Hello Arijit.
You would need to import them.
You can start with a test import on your dev/test instance of course.
Under LDAP-Server
you have Test load 20 records or Load all records
After you loaded the records you map them to your sys_user table for example ( should you import users).
It goes the same way as a normal import.
